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Patients diagnosed with oligoasthenospermia according to the "World Health Organization Laboratory Manual for the Examination and Processing of Human Semen (Fifth Edition)"; 2. Abnormal semen quality in the initial examination and re-examination, meeting one of the following conditions: sperm density < 15 x 10^6/mL or total sperm count < 39 x 10^6, forward motile sperm ratio < 32% or total sperm motility The percentage of spermatozoa with normal morphology is less than 40%, and the total number of motile spermatozoa is more than 5 x 10^6.
